    For those of you that are not familiar with NRG Matrix, it is actually a raw, organic energy drink made from mushrooms. Yep, mushrooms. Don’t be deceived by the modernized packaging. This stuff is the real deal, my friends. I will totally admit that I pre-judged this product. Kasey told me to check it out and, at first glance, I thought, “Ya, ya, ya, I have energy for dayyys. I don’t need this supplement stuff.” Forgive me, NRG Matrix. I was wrong and judgmental. Tisk tisk! And, for the record, this is not a supplement. It is a whole foods-derived energy drink!

    What I love the most about NRG Matrix is the fact that it provides an affordable alternative to Red Bull, Monster, and all those other energy drinks that have been proven to have long-term negative effects on our bodies. NRG Matrix was created by a team of healthcare professionals and scientists seeking to create an honest, compassionate #plantPOWERed product that gives us long-lasting energy. Um, yes please.

    The primary ingredient in NRG Matrix is medicinal mushrooms, which contain a key ingredient called cordyceps that has been scientifically proven to enhance exercise performance. Cordyceps does this by increasing the amount of oxygen delivered to our bodies and enhancing the production of ATP, a co-enzyme in our bodies that is responsible for energy transfer. 

    Here’s what the ingredient list looks like:

    • Organic Medicinal Mushrooms grown in San Marcos, California (for lasting energy)
    • Organic Extracts – Yerba Mate, Guarana, American Ginseng, Tumeric Root (for improved immune function)
    • Vitamin Blend – Vitamin C, Vitamins B1, B2, B3, B6 and B12, Vitamin D (derived from the Medicinal mushrooms!)
    • Organic Stevia, Monkfruit

     

    Impressive, huh? I love how every ingredient has a purpose. The monkfruit and stevia give NRG Matrix a delicious, mild citrus flavor.
